> Using a Point/Vector interface (especially, the self-bounded/referencing 
> {{Point<P extends Point<P>>}}), leads to awkward use of Java generics in 
> other classes. The need is understood in that it makes things "easier" within 
> the subclasses, but it does make other APIs and method signatures a lot more 
> complicated.
> Instead, I would propose a {{Metric<P>}} interface, with a single method 
> {{double distance(P start, P end)}}. This makes the API a lot more flexible. 
> For example, using the same point type ({{Vector3D}}), one can define two 
> metrics (Euclidean distance for Cartesian space, and angle for Spherical 
> space). 
> I understand that it is difficult to prove the usability case, but I'm 
> speaking from experience, having implemented both ways in other libraries.
